Deli Spoorweg
Maatschappij
1st July 1883
Construction started with the first sod. Two 0-4-0T locomotives from Hagans,
numbered 1 & 2.
1st April 1886
Opening of westward line from Medan to Timbang Langkat 21 km, extended to
Salesseh shortly afterwards.
Southerly direction to a rubber plantation.
Hohenzollern supplied 5 0-6-0T locomotives in 1884 numbered 3-7.
25th July 1886
Opening of northward line from Medan to Labuhan Deli. Operation onwards to
Belawan port delayed by bridge construction over Sungei Deli. (22 km).
Southward line from Medan to Deli Toewo (Deli Tua) via Kampung Bahroe.
Hohenzollern supplied 2 0-6-0T locomotives in 1886 numbered 8 & 9.
Easterly line from Medan to Perbaoengan via Serdang and Lubukpakam (Loeboek-pakam).
Hohenzollern supplied 4 0-6-0T locomotives in 1888 numbered 10-13
Southerly lines from Lubukpakam towards Bangumpurba to serve rubber plantations.
Hohenzollern supplied 2 0-6-0T locomotives in 1890 numbered 14 & 15.
By 1890 103 kms of
track had been completed. Planned expansions to Arnhemia, Bangun Purba and
Rampah were delayed by the 1894 tobacco price crisis.
In 1900 work started
again with lines from Purbaoengan to Bamban, Timbang Langkat to Tanjoeng and
Poera to Pangkalan Brandan.
Hartmann supplied 9
0-6-4T locomotives between 1900 & 1092, these being numbered 17-25. These were
followed by 6 0-4-4T locomotives in 1903 (26-29) & 1904 (1 & 2, replacing the
original Hagan locomotives which had been sold in the 1890's). No 28 has been
preserved at Taman Mini.
In 1904 the line
through Bamban had reached Tebing Tinggi. More approvals in 1913 resulted in
Pangkalan to Besitang being completed in 1921, and a short branch line from
Selasseh south to Kwala was built. From Tebing Tinggi the line continued south
into the mountain via Dolok Merangir to Pematang Siantar. For this last line 4
Siantar class 2-8-4T locomotives were purchased from Werkspoor in 1916, numbered
45-48. Number 48 is preserved at Taman Mini.
A large number of 2-6-4T
locomotives were also ordered for these new lines, Hartmann supplying numbers
31-38 in 1913 & 1914 and Werkspoor 39-44 in 1915, 50-55 in 1920 and 57-59 in
1921. Number 55 is preserved at Taman Mini.

Another line from Tebing
Tinggi continued south-eastwards parallel to the coast but a few miles inland to
Kisaran where it split again, one line heading to the coast at Tanjungbalai,
reached in 1927, and the other heading south to Rantau Prapat, with the first
section Kisaran to Goenting Saga opening on 4th September 1924. Hanomag supplied
10 2-4-2T locomotives in 1928 and 1929, numbered 60-69, in time for the opening
of the extension to Milano, opened on 1st January 1931. The short section to
Rantau Prapat was not ready until 1937.

The picture above
shows construction of the Deli Medan Railway between 1878 and 1886. The nearest
locomotive s one of the early 0-6-0T locomotives from Hohenzollern with another
one at the back and 2 smaller ones beyond it. These are most likely the two
0-4-0T locomotives supplied from Hagan's in 1884. The picture below is an
enlargement of the locomotives at the back. I would date this picture as
1884-1886.

In addition to the
above locomotives more steam locomotives were sent from Java after WWII
including up to 8 class C54.
